PortConMaine is Maine's longest-running multi-genre pop-culture convention, held each June at the Holiday Inn Portland-By The Bay in Portland. The 2025 edition drew 3,711 attendees across its anime, gaming, science fiction, and dedicated furry programming tracks, and raised over $10,000 for The Trevor Project.
PortCon is a general pop-culture convention running June 25-28, 2026 at the Holiday Inn Portland-By The Bay, a venue that has also become the established home of "Furcationland" in the furry fandom.
Because of this geographical overlap, PortConMaine operates a dedicated "Furry Track" alongside its core programming. Attendees can check out anime exhibits, video game tournaments, and comic vendors while also engaging with an active New England furry community under the same roof.
